Pope John Paul I’s papacy was extremely brief, lasting only 33 days before his sudden death. Known for his warmth and humility, his papacy was marked by hopes for greater transparency and reforms within the Vatican. Birth name: Albino Luciani Nationality: Italy, Vatican City, Kingdom of Italy Born: October 17, 1912 Died: September 28, 1978 Pontificate: August 26, 1978 – September 28, 1978
